7. Chains, Pendants, and Necklaces: SAMCRO-Style Neckwear

In Sons of Anarchy, neckwear is usually one strong piece, not five thin ones. You will see a single heavy pendant on a simple chain, often tucked half under a shirt, only visible when the cut moves or a character leans forward. That subtle flash tells you there is more going on under the surface.

10. How to Put It All Together: Building Your Own Sons of Anarchy Inspired Setup

If you want to channel Sons of Anarchy without looking like you are in costume, keep it simple and intentional. Pick one or two rings, one chain with a strong pendant, and let the leather and denim do the rest of the talking. You do not need to copy a character, you just need to speak the same style language.
